The height of the cuboid wooden box is 8 decimeters, the length is 5 decimeters more than the width, and the volume is 528 cubic decimeters


Let the width be x and the length be 5 + X
x*(5+x)=528÷8
x²+5x-66=0
(x+11)(x-6)=0
X = 6 or x = - 11
∵ cannot be negative
- 11
5 + 6 = 11cm
A: so the cuboid is 11cm long and 6cm wide



If the perimeter of a rectangle is 12cm and the diagonal is 5cm, then its area is______ .


∵ the perimeter of the rectangle is 12cm, the sum of length and width is 6cm, let length be xcm, width be YCM, ∵ x + y = 6, ∵ diagonal length be 5cm, ∵ x2 + y2 = 52, ∵ (x + y) 2 = 36, ∵ 2XY = 36-25 = 11, ∵ xy = 11 △ 2 = 5.5, so its area is 5.5cm2
